Showerhead Repair in Denver, CO
Showerhead repair services address common issues such as low water pressure, inconsistent flow, leaks, or unusual noises. These projects typically involve diagnosing the cause of the problem, replacing worn-out or damaged parts like washers or cartridges, and restoring proper water flow. Homeowners often seek this service to improve shower performance, prevent water waste, and avoid further damage to plumbing fixtures. Understanding the specific symptoms and the type of showerhead installed can help property owners communicate their needs effectively when requesting repairs.
Before requesting showerhead repair, property owners should consider the age and condition of their fixtures, as well as any recent changes in water pressure or flow. It’s helpful to know whether the showerhead is a standard model or a specialized type, such as a high-efficiency or multi-function showerhead. Clarifying the nature of the issue-whether it’s a leak, reduced flow, or no water at all-can assist in determining the appropriate repair approach. Proper identification of the problem ensures a smoother repair process and helps maintain the comfort and efficiency of bathroom fixtures.

Common Showerhead Repair Jobs
Showerhead Replacement - installing new showerheads to improve water flow and efficiency.
Leak Repairs - fixing drips or leaks caused by worn seals or damaged components.
Clog Removal - clearing mineral buildup or debris that restricts water flow.
Fixture Upgrades - replacing outdated showerheads with modern, water-saving models.
Valve Repairs - restoring proper water pressure by fixing or replacing shower valves.
Maintenance Services - cleaning and inspecting showerheads to prevent future issues.
Showerhead Repair Questions
Why is my showerhead dripping after use? A dripping showerhead often indicates a worn or damaged valve or seal that needs replacement or repair.
How can I tell if my showerhead needs cleaning or repair? Reduced water flow, uneven spray patterns, or persistent leaks are signs that repair or cleaning may be necessary.
What causes a showerhead to become clogged? Mineral deposits from hard water can build up inside the showerhead, leading to blockages and reduced performance.
Is it possible to upgrade to a more efficient showerhead? Yes, replacing an old showerhead with a newer, water-efficient model can improve performance and save water.
